Putting a feeler out there...
 
With my top up, and a pair of speakers sitting on the rear shelf, the wind deflector interferes with enjoying the sound. However, I don't have a bag in which to store it. I could wrap it in a towell... pillow case... or whatever, to mitigate scratching it. That easily scratched part is not inexpensive. That said...

I've considered fabricating a bag for the wind deflector. I'm thinking a reasonable heavy vinyl fabric shaped to the part, with a velcro fold-over flap. Maybe a zipper on top. Also, I'd consider velcro fasteners on the back of the bag to which it could adhere to a wall in the front or rear trunk/frunk.

The bag would be nicely sewn, and proportionate to the size of the wind deflector. It wouldn't look or feel cheap.

I made one when I got my car from felt lined vinyl that matched my interior leather, I have it fold over with velcro on one side. I would avoid a zipper to avoid scratching the plexiglass. I think a fair price point depending on the material would be in the $15-20 range. I think I spent about $8 to make mine. Good luck with the project! :cheers:

As OEM the wind blocker came with a storage bag. I rarely take my blocker off but when I do I put it in the bag and store it in the spare tire cover front flap. The bag has a flap with velcro closure and so does the flap on the spare tire cover so all is secure.
